Impact of Climate on Heat Pump Efficiency



When it comes to the performance of your heatpump, weather plays an important duty. The efficiency of your heat pump can be substantially influenced by numerous weather conditions.



As an example, throughout colder months, when temperature levels go down below freezing, your heatpump needs to work harder to draw out warmth from the outside air. This can result in reduced effectiveness and boosted energy consumption.

Similarly, in exceptionally hot weather, your heat pump may battle to effectively cool your home, once again affecting its performance.

Along with temperature level, humidity degrees can likewise influence exactly how well your heat pump runs. High humidity can make it harder for your heatpump to eliminate dampness from the air, lowering its total effectiveness. On the other hand, low humidity degrees can cause your heatpump to function more difficult to keep a comfy temperature level inside.

Tips to Enhance Heat Pump Efficiency



To enhance your heatpump's performance and performance, carrying out a few crucial strategies can make a significant distinction.

First, make certain appropriate air flow by on a regular basis cleaning up or replacing air filters. Blocked filters restrict air movement, compeling the system to work more challenging.

Second of all, schedule annual professional upkeep to keep your heat pump running smoothly. Service technicians can identify and repair any problems prior to they escalate, enhancing overall efficiency.

In addition, consider setting up a programmable thermostat to manage your home's temperature level efficiently. This enables you to adjust settings based upon your timetable, preventing unneeded power usage.

In addition, seal any voids or leakages in your house's ductwork to avoid warm loss and guarantee optimal air movement.

Last but not least, maintain the area around your heatpump free from particles and greenery to preserve unrestricted air flow.
